You wake up stiff. Your back, your hips, your feet take a while to loosen up. You stretch, it helps for an hour, and the tightness comes right back. Most of us call this aging and move on.In this episode, movement coach Kim Nartker explains what is actually happening — a documented process the research calls arthrogenic muscle inhibition, and what she calls the Silent Shutdown Cycle. You'll learn why your tightness is a signal from the joint, not a short muscle; why stretching never seems to hold; and how this cycle can run silently for years before pain ever shows up.
